The exponent of a number says how many times to use the number in a multiplication. In 82 the "2" says to use 8 twice in a multiplication, so 82 = 8 × 8 = 64. In words: 8 2 could be called "8 to the power 2" or "8 to the second power", or simply "8 squared". WebNegative exponents rule. The base b raised to the power of minus n is equal to 1 divided by the base b raised to the power of n: b-n = 1 / b n. Negative exponent example.
